The BOMBA factor Efrosyni has designed the BOMBA factor (Believe, Overcome, Mentor, Become, and Action), which you can apply to become the speaker you want to be. You can apply these five steps to anything in life: * Believe: What is your “Why”? Believe in your dream, as it’s what will keep you driven. * Overcome: You must be able to overcome challenges. Sometimes it’s OK to fail, but always keep going. * Mentor: Have a mentor. Tony Robbins once said “the key thing is modeling.” * Become: You need to learn the right skills and become the speaker you want to be. Malcolm Gladwell talks about 10,000 hours of practice to become an expert at something. * Action: You must take action on a daily basis, take any opportunity you can, and speak. A Mentor is crucial One of the most precious things we have in life is time. A mentor can save you years in your learning curve and help you to avoid mistakes. It’s also very important that you choose the right mentor, someone who has the results you want to achieve. Once you buy someone’s advice, you buy the lifestyle. Related:
